Abstract

A cooler unit has improved control components. The cooler unit includes a digital control unit with a circuit board having high-voltage components and a display. The refrigeration also includes a control housing with a display window, the display positioned to be seen through the display window and covered by a display cover positioned within the display window. The display cover serves to mechanically and electrically isolate the display. The control housing is mounted to a floor of a cabinet liner that is sloped in a downward direction toward the opening of the cooler unit, the control housing retains food and beverage items that are stored on the floor of the cabinet liner so that the items do not exit fall out of the cooler unit.

Claims

exact text as granted — not AI-modified
1 . A cooler unit, comprising:
 a control unit comprising a circuit board with a high-voltage portion;   a display mounted to the circuit board, the display having a display face;   a display cover sized to overlay the display face; and   a control unit housing with a display window sized to accept the display and display cover;   wherein the display cover is positioned over the display, adjacent to the display face, and within the display window.   
   
   
       2 . The cooler unit of  claim 1 , wherein the display cover is configured to mechanically and electrically isolate from an area outside of the display cover. 
   
   
       3 . The cooler unit of  claim 1 , wherein the display cover is translucent. 
   
   
       4 . The cooler unit of  claim 3 , wherein the display cover has a flame rating of one of 5 VA and 5 VB. 
   
   
       5 . The cooler unit of  claim 1 , wherein the display cover has a thickness configured to thermally insulate the display from an area outside of the display cover. 
   
   
       6 . The cooler unit of  claim 1 , wherein the control unit is mounted to the control unit housing. 
   
   
       7 . The cooler unit of  6 , wherein the control unit housing further includes a plurality of first ribs and a plurality of second ribs, the first and second ribs configured to receive a first edge of the circuit board and second edge of the circuit board. 
   
   
       8 . The cooler unit of  claim 1 , wherein the control unit further comprises at least one switch and the control unit housing further comprises a paddle configured to activate the switch when actuated. 
   
   
       9 . The cooler unit of  claim 8 , wherein the paddle has a thickness configured to thermally insulate the switch from an area outside of the control unit housing. 
   
   
       10 . A cooler unit, comprising:
 a control unit for the cooler unit, the control unit comprising a circuit board and a display with a planar face, a first sidewall, and a second sidewall;   a housing for the control unit, the housing including a planar front wall, a plurality of edges defining an aperture in the front wall of the housing, a pair of opposing edges having notches; and   a display cover with a planar front face, a planar back face, a first sidewall, a second sidewall opposite to the first sidewall, a first flange extending from the first sidewall, and a second flange extending from the second sidewall, the display cover being translucent and sized to overlay the face of the display;   wherein the aperture in the front wall of the housing is sized so that the display cover can be disposed in the aperture, wherein the notches of the edges of the housing are sized so that the first and second flange can be disposed in the notches when the display cover is disposed in the aperture in the front wall of the housing, wherein first and second flanges of the display cover are configured so that the first and second flanges engage a face of the front wall of the housing when the display cover is disposed in the aperture in the front wall of the housing.   
   
   
       11 . The cooler unit of  claim 1 , wherein the housing further includes a plurality of first ribs and a plurality of second ribs, the first and second ribs configured to receive a first edge of the circuit board and second edge of the circuit board. 
   
   
       12 . The cooler unit of  claim 2 , wherein the first ribs are formed within a top of the housing and the second ribs are formed within a bottom of the housing. 
   
   
       13 . The cooler unit of  claim 3 , wherein each first rib has a first rib notch formed therein to receive the first edge of the circuit board, and each second rib has a second rib notch formed therein to receive the second edge of the circuit board. 
   
   
       14 . The cooler unit of  claim 4 , wherein the first rib notches form a first line, the second rib notches form a second line, the first line being parallel to the second line and to a longitudinal axis of the front wall. 
   
   
       15 . A cooler unit having a cabinet defining a storage cavity having a back side and an opening at a front side, the cooler unit comprising:
 a liner disposed in the cabinet, the liner having a bottom wall sloping downward in the direction from the back side to the front side;   a control unit for controlling the cooler unit; and   a housing for the control unit mounted to a front portion of the bottom wall of the liner, the housing extending across a width of the bottom wall;   wherein the control unit is located within the housing and is mounted to the bottom wall of the liner proximate the opening.   
   
   
       16 . The cooler unit of  claim 15 , wherein the bottom wall of the liner has a slope. 
   
   
       17 . The cooler unit of  claim 15 , wherein the housing further comprises a display window. 
   
   
       18 . The cooler unit of  claim 17 , wherein the housing further comprises at least one paddle connected to the housing with a living hinge. 
   
   
       19 . The cooler unit of  claim 15 , wherein the control unit is mechanically and electrically isolated from the housing.
